The German Healthcare Approach: Prevention First
Germany's health care system places a strong focus on avoidance (Prävention). Rather than waiting for obesity-related conditions to establish, statutory medical insurance funds (Gesetzliche Krankenkassen, or GKV) actively subsidize programs that promote healthy living.
Under the German Social Code (SGB V), health insurance providers are lawfully needed to support steps that reduce health risks. This means that individuals trying to find weight loss support can often get compensated for licensed courses in nutrition, exercise, and tension management.
Popular Subsidized Prevention Courses
- Nutrition Counseling (Ernährungsberatung): Learn balanced consuming routines customized to life.
- Workout Programs (Bewegungskurse): Group physical fitness, aqua aerobics, or back-strengthening classes.
- Tension Management: High cortisol levels frequently impede weight loss; mindfulness and relaxation courses are widely supported.
Medical Weight Loss Support: Working with Doctors
For people with a greater Body Mass Index (BMI) or obesity-related comorbidities (such as type 2 diabetes or hypertension), medical intervention is typically the most effective route.
1. The Role of the General Practitioner (Hausarzt)
The journey typically starts with a check out to the family practitioner. The Hausarzt can run thorough blood panels, check thyroid function, rule out underlying medical conditions, and offer an official recommendation to specialists or licensed weight problems centers (Adipositas-Zentren).
2. Prescription Medications
In current years, the landscape of medical weight reduction in Germany has developed considerably. Physicians can recommend particular anti-obesity medications for qualified patients.
- Requirements: Typically recommended for people with a BMI over 30, or a BMI over 27 with weight-related health concerns.
- Insurance Coverage: Historically, German statutory health insurance has not covered the expense of weight-loss drugs for cosmetic purposes. 3. Bariatric Surgery
For severe weight problems (generally a BMI over 40, or over 35 with extreme secondary illness), bariatric surgery-- such as gastric bypass or sleeve gastrectomy-- is offered in specialized centers across Germany.

Digital Health Support: DiGAs and Apps
Germany is a leader in digital health through the intro of DiGAs (Digitale Gesundheitsanwendungen), frequently called "apps on prescription."
If a physician diagnoses a client with weight problems, they may recommend an authorized digital weight-loss application. If the client has statutory health insurance, the expense of the app is fully covered.
Benefits of German Digital Weight Loss Support:
- Evidence-Based: DiGAs should prove positive medical impacts to the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M).
- Convenience: Track calories, motion, and psychological wellness straight from a mobile phone.
- Connection: Offers day-to-day assistance between doctor appointments.

Beyond medical and digital paths, Germany offers a vibrant community of community-based and lifestyle support group to keep inspiration high.
Self-Help Groups (Selbsthilfegruppen)
For lots of, sharing experiences with others dealing with similar battles is important. Germany has countless registered self-help groups for weight loss and obesity management. Organizations like SEKIS (Self-Help Contact and Information Center) aid people find regional groups in their city.
